RATTLESNAKE
The Rattlesnake is based on my previous pattern “Sir His" (a bookmark). I simply added a body and small bells in the bottom and head, which makes a cosy sound when shaking the little snake. The gauge is not so important; just use a hook suitable for the yarn of your choice. However, I would recommend a washable yarn that is not too fuzzy or hairy since babies tends to put everything in the mouth. I used hook 3 and Drops Safran (50 g = 160 m) colour 14 and 31. This resulted in a rattle that is approximately 14 cm tall. However your rattle might be a difference size depending on your size of yarn and crochet hook. I have used safety eyes to make sure that they do not end up somewhere they do not belong. For nostrils I simply made two French Knots. You will also need fibrefill and small bells.

BODY
Color A (light green) Rnd 1: Ch 2, 6 sc in second chain from hook (or use a Magic ring instead of ch 2) 6 sts Rnd 2: 2 sc in each sc around 12 sts Rnd 3: \*1 sc, inc 1\*, repeat 6 times 18 sts Rnd 4: \*2 sc, inc 1\*, repeat 6 times 24 sts Rnd 5-10: SC 24 sts Rnd 11: \*2 sc, dec 1\*, repeat 6 times 18 sts Rnd 12: \*1 sc, dec 1\*, repeat 6 times 12 sts
Start to stuff body with fibrefill and a small bell in the bottom.
Rnd 13-27: SC 12 sts Rnd 28: \*dec 1\*, repeat 6 times 6 sts Stuff the rest of the body and gather remaining 6 sts together and tie tightly. Leave a strand for sewing together with head.
HEAD
Color A (light green) Rnd 1: Ch 2, 6 sc in second chain from hook (or use a Magic ring instead of ch 2) 6 sts Rnd 2: 2 sc in each sc around 12 sts Rnd 3: \*1 sc, inc 1\*, repeat 6 times 18 sts Rnd 4: \*2 sc, inc 1\*, repeat 6 times 24 sts Rnd 5-8: SC 24 sts Rnd 9: \*2 sc, dec 1\*, repeat 6 times 18 sts Rnd 10: \*1 sc, dec 1\*, repeat 6 times 12 sts Rnd 11-15: SC 12 sts Stuff head (except nose) with fibrefill and a small bell. Rnd 16: Fold the nose flat and close with 6 sl st. Weave in loose ends. Sew together with body.
HAT
Color B (dark green) Rnd 1: Ch 2, 6 sc in second chain from hook (or use a Magic ring instead of ch 2) 6 sts Rnd 2: \*2 sc, 1 inc\* repeat 2 times 8 sts Rnd 3-7: SC 8 sts Rnd 8: \*1 sc, 1 inc\*, repeat 4 times 12 sts Rnd 9-14: SC 12 sts Rnd 15: \*1 sc, 1 inc\*, repeat 6 times 18 sts Rnd 16: \*2 sc, 1 inc\*, repeat 6 times 24 sts Rnd 17-20: SC 24 sts Rnd 21:\*3 sc, 1 inc\*, repeat 6 times30 stsRnd 22:\*4 sc, 1 inc\*, repeat 6 times36 stsSl st and weave in loose ends. ABBREVIATIONS
(American terminology) ch chain dc double crochet SC single crochet dec decrease (2sc together) inc increase (2sc in next stitch) sl st slip stitch Rnd round \* \* repeat instruction between asterisks as many times as directed
